The UVM Systems Architecture and Administration Team is recruiting for a Senior Microsoft EUC Engineer also titled Senior Systems Engineer with experience in Endpoint management within the Microsoft M365 ecosystem (Intune Autopilot and Entra/Azure). The focus of this role is to implement and support Microsoft endpoint management technologies with on-premises hybrid and cloud-native Microsoft 365 services focusing on modern device management ( MDM ) through Microsoft Intune Entra and other end user computing ( EUC ) solutions. Collaborate with faculty and staff to determine needs and priorities and support deployment and administration of applications. Primary responsibilities include: Administer Microsoft infrastructure services on multiple large-scale systems in a 247 production data center environment. Support cloud and on-premises Microsoft technologies such as Intune Entra Autopilot Configuration Manager (formerly SCCM ) Active Directory Windows Server systems and other Microsoft services. Install maintain and modify Windows operating systems and components and develop scripts (PowerShell) to maintain and enhance UVM systems. Engineer and support solutions for MDM improvements and help determine the future of Unified Endpoint Management solutions. Collaborate to evaluate and deploy next generation systems for management of university client devices operating systems software and BYOD . Develop and support enhancements to EUC environments. Provide technical support for UVMs VMware Horizon Virtual Desktop Infrastructure ( VDI ) environment enhancing for academic needs as well as administrative access to sensitive data. Help manage UVMs AppsAnywhere environment to ensure multiple software delivery methods meet campus needs including the creation of Cloudpaging packages for streaming installation of applications to Windows computers integrating virtual applications hosted in UVMs VMware environment and curating local downloadable installers for multiple operating systems and use cases. Work with Systems and Information Security staff to ensure secure and reliable on-premises and cloud services environments. Maintain a proactive security posture when evaluating and implementing technologies responding quickly to mitigate emerging threats and keeping systems and applications updated.
Desirable Qualifications
- Previous history of running complex managed workstation environments successfully. - Experience with Microsoft Intune and Autopilot. - Experience with Microsoft SCCM MDT or similar endpoint management and deployment services. - Virtual Desktop Infrastructure ( VDI ) expertise ideally VMware Horizon. - Experience with application virtualization technologies. - Knowledge of Active Directory and Group Policy. - Experience with CrowdStrike EDR tools or products. - Experience working at an academic institution.
